Understanding Age-Related Hearing Loss (Presbycusis)

Presbycusis is the leading form of hearing loss affecting older adults, triggered by progressive deterioration on the cochlea and auditory nerve. High-pitched sounds grow challenging to distinguish first, resulting in speech-heavy speech (such as “s,” “th,” or “f”) especially challenging to comprehend. Over time, this leads to common asks for repeating, incorrectly perceived instructions, and mounting hesitation to participate in group settings. The National Institute on Deafness and Other Communication Disorders indicates that approximately one in three people aged 65–74 and almost half of those 75 and older face severe hearing loss. Timely, consistent support stops these developments from escalating into more profound social and emotional effects.

Why Communication Breaks Down at Home

Residential spaces offer specific challenges: resonant hallways, conflicting sounds from common rooms or televisions, and variable illumination that hides lip-reading cues. Seniors may not realize how much they subconsciously depend on visual information to supplement hearing. When these supports are missing or variable, even everyday exchanges feel draining, leading to shorter conversations and reduced participation.

What Are Effective Communication Strategies for Hearing Loss at Home?

Proven ways to communicate better with hearing loss at home center on building settings where speech is received clearly and easily. Caregivers teach these techniques progressively, assisting seniors and families develop patterns that reduce effort and enhance mutual comprehension.

Face-to-Face Techniques and Visual Cues

In-person face viewing and unobstructed sight of the speaker’s face help understanding. Hand movements reinforce verbal messages. These basics form the core of effective communication, resulting in interactions more natural.

Positioning and Lighting Tips

Arrange chairs so faces are properly illuminated free from shadows or bright reflection. Daylight sunlight or movable lamps help lip-reading. Steer clear of backlighting that outlines speakers, making sure visibility facilitates clarity.

Clear Speech Without Shouting

Communicate at a normal level but with deliberate enunciation. Reduce your pace somewhat and break between sentences. Yelling alters speech and can seem disrespectful—distinctness at natural volume functions far better.

Reducing Background Noise for Better Clarity

Silence competing noises during essential discussions. Shut entryways to block hallway sounds. Choosing less noisy spaces for conversations or interactions significantly boosts speech intelligibility.

Home Environment Adjustments

Position soft materials or soft furnishings in echo-prone areas to absorb reverberation. Modify furniture so talk areas are away from active zones. Minor acoustic changes yield significant gains.

Using Gestures and Written Aids

Simple hand signals clarify key words. Have a notepad or big-letter list nearby for details. These low-tech tools provide dependable alternatives when verbal clarity weakens.

Technology-Free Tools That Work

Big-font lists or image aids deliver messages. They give rapid, successful support without introducing technical equipment that may intimidate.

Daily Practice Routines for Consistency

Set aside 10–15 minutes daily for concentrated dialogue rehearsal. Discuss the day’s events, share a memory, or share reading together. Consistent repetition enhances both competence and confidence.

Addressing Missed Auditory Cues

Seniors commonly fail to notice routine noises that indicate possible hazards—entry chimes, oven buzzers, safety devices, or a relative summoning from different area. Support providers implement visual or tactile alternatives that offset successfully.

Door Bells, Smoke Alarms, and Emergency Calls

Install light signals for doorbells and detectors, or use vibrating pagers for phone calls. Caregivers teach appropriate actions, creating habitual reaction for rapid, confident action.

Fall Prevention Through Awareness

Hearing loss often co-occurs with stability problems. Caregivers support visual checking—looking prior to stepping—and pair auditory limitations with visual inspections to lower balance-related danger.

Integrating Wellness Checks and Mobility Support

Regular assessments permit caregivers to spot developing risks—cluttered walkways, poor lighting, slippery mats—and address them preventively. Mobility assistance guarantees secure and assured navigation in the residence.

Daily Safety Monitoring

Caregivers observe patterns and note variations—such as reduced quickness or hesitation in specific zones—then adjust assistance programs as needed to ensure safety.

Home Modification Ideas Without Major Changes

Simple adjustments like increased illumination, visible markings on steps, or clearly marked controls provide eyesight-based support. These budget-friendly adjustments greatly enhance movement and lower hazard potential.
